Big government activists are emboldened with Democrats in control of Congress and the White House, as well as many state governments, and they are pushing for restrictions on consumer borrowing through the creation of interest rate caps. These pieces of legislation, similar to a proposal put forth by Senator Bernie Sanders and Rep.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ez in 2019, would place a government-mandated ceiling on interest rates for personal loans -- thereby reducing available credit. Although proponents contend these measures would protect working Americans and minority communities from over-using credit, this claim couldn’t be further from the truth.
